Nigeria: Supreme Court dismisses Gov. Wike's suit challenging Tribunal jurisdiction



 Nigeria's Supreme court has dismissed the suit filled by the Rivers State governor, Nyesom Wike challenging the jurisdiction of the state governorship election petition tribunal.

The embattled governor's suit had sought to question the authority of the court to hear a petition filed against his election by the All Progressive Congress (APC) and its candidate, Dakuku Peterside in the April 11 gubernatorial election.

Wike had said in his petition that the tribunal which sat in Abuja had no jurisdiction over matters that transpired in Rivers State.

He insisted that the tribunal should have sat in Rivers and not in Abuja.
